About Causey
Causey is a Roosevelt County village on the eastern New Mexico High Plains. County history traces the name to the Causey brothers, who established a ranch in the southern county in the 1880s and became some of the area's first well drillers after finding abundant shallow groundwater. Roosevelt County still maintains a village page and water-report records for Causey, while Dora Consolidated Schools provides the nearest public-school connection. Ranching, groundwater, and wide agricultural distances shape Causey's present setting.
